Svelte – tworzenie reaktywnych interfejsów

Opis

Szkolenie pogłębia wiedzę o tworzeniu zaawansowanych interfejsów użytkownika z wykorzystaniem Svelte, koncentrując się na aspektach reaktywności i wydajności. Uczestnicy poznają zaawansowane techniki budowania skalowalnych aplikacji webowych. Program łączy teorię z intensywnymi warsztatami praktycznymi, podczas których uczestnicy tworzą rzeczywiste komponenty i aplikacje. Metodyka nauczania opiera się na praktycznych przykładach i projektach odzwierciedlających rzeczywiste scenariusze.

Profil uczestnika

  • Programiści Svelte chcący pogłębić swoją wiedzę
  • Frontend developerzy specjalizujący się w interfejsach użytkownika
  • Inżynierowie oprogramowania pracujący nad aplikacjami reaktywnymi
  • Web developerzy zainteresowani optymalizacją wydajności
  • Architekci rozwiązań frontendowych
  • Programiści JavaScript z doświadczeniem w innych frameworkach

Agenda

  1. Zaawansowana reaktywność
    • Złożone scenariusze reaktywne
    • Zarządzanie side effects
    • Reaktywne stores
    • Optymalizacja aktualizacji
  2. Komponenty wysokiego poziomu
    • Zaawansowane wzorce komponentów
    • Komponenty wyższego rzędu
    • Sloty i kompozycja
    • Współdzielenie logiki
  3. Integracja i ekosystem
    • Integracja z zewnętrznymi bibliotekami
    • Routing i nawigacja
    • Zarządzanie stanem
    • Narzędzia deweloperskie
  4. Wydajność i optymalizacja
    • Techniki optymalizacji
    • Profilowanie aplikacji
    • Strategie cachowania
    • Lazy loading

Korzyści

Uczestnik opanuje zaawansowane techniki tworzenia reaktywnych interfejsów w Svelte. Zdobędzie umiejętność projektowania złożonych komponentów i zarządzania ich stanem. Nauczy się implementować wydajne rozwiązania dla skomplikowanych scenariuszy interfejsu użytkownika. Będzie potrafił tworzyć skalowalne i maintainable aplikacje Svelte. Pozna zaawansowane wzorce projektowe stosowane w aplikacjach reaktywnych. Opanuje techniki optymalizacji i debugowania złożonych aplikacji Svelte.

Wymagane przygotowanie uczestników

  • Praktyczne doświadczenie w tworzeniu aplikacji Svelte
  • Dobra znajomość JavaScript i ES6+
  • Znajomość podstaw reaktywnego programowania
  • Doświadczenie w tworzeniu komponentowych interfejsów

Zagadnienia

  • Zaawansowana reaktywność w Svelte
  • Wzorce projektowe komponentów
  • Zarządzanie złożonym stanem
  • Optymalizacja wydajności
  • Komponenty wysokiego poziomu
  • Reaktywne stores
  • Zaawansowane animacje
  • Integracja z zewnętrznymi bibliotekami
  • Debugowanie i profilowanie
  • Testowanie zaawansowanych komponentów
  • Strategie cachowania
  • Architektura aplikacji Svelte

Poznaj naszą firmę

INFORMACJA CENOWA:
od 1350 zł netto za jedną osobę

CZAS TRWANIA (dni): 2

KOD SZKOLENIA: IT-SD-585

?
?
Zapoznałem/łam się i akceptuję politykę prywatności. *